Compaction of concrete is process that helps in expelling the trapped air from the concrete During the process of mixing, transporting and placing of concrete air is likely to get trapped in the concrete. Studies say that 1% air in the concrete can approximately reduces the strength of concrete by 6%. If air is not expelled from …

The heating process in the cement kiln requires intense energy to heat the clinker and compensate for the heating loss. Studies illustrate a significant loss of energy (> 50 %) in cement kilns, as shown in Fig. 2 [4].Thus, there is a need for optimal design and efficient operation of the cement kiln to minimise this energy loss.

Concrete sets and hardens as a result of a chemical reaction between cementitious materials and water. This process is called hydration. Curing is the process of maintaining satisfactory temperature and moisture conditions in concrete long enough for hydration to develop the desired concrete properties. The potential strength and …

Sintering: Sintering is the process of compacting and forming a solid mass of material by heat or pressure to the point of liquefaction without actually melting it. When the temperature inside the kiln reaches about 1300°C (the eutectic melting point of aluminate, ferrite and silicate), clinker flux is produced.

Manufacturing of Portland Cement – Process and Materials

The manufacture of Portland cement is a complex process and done in the following steps: grinding the raw materials, mixing them in certain proportions depending upon their purity and composition, and burning them to sintering in a kiln at a temperature of about 1350 to 1500 ⁰C. China's provincial process CO2 emissions from cement

In 2019, the gross cement process emissions of China amounted to 818.2 Mt CO2, and the cumulative emissions between 1993–2019 were estimated to be approximately 12.5 Gt CO2. There are ...

Chapter 4 Cement Manufacturing and Process Control

The early manufacturing process of cement was through wet process, in which slurry, made of ground raw material and water, used to feed the rotary kiln. But this process requires a high amount of energy, mainly to evaporate the water in the slurry and become uneconomic and largely abandoned. The energy requirement to pro-

What is Hydration of Cement

Hydration of Cement. The Chemical reaction that takes place between cement and water is called as hydration of cement. This reacion is exothermic in nature, due to which considerable amount of heat is released during hydration of cement. This is called as 'heat of hydration'. The hydration of cement is not a sudden process.
